Osunyoyin Alake keeps and active lecture schedule where she discusses such topics as traditional African spirituality, the sacred and the feminine in Yoruba culture, the spoken word artist as griot, poetry and international travel for women traveling alone. The "Diaspora Diaries: An Educator’s Guide to MoCADA Artists” (Museum of Contemporary African Diasporan Art in Brooklyn New York) is a representation of the range of her artistic work.
